What is ADHD?
ADHD is a neurodevelopmental disorder defined by consistent patterns of negligence, impulsivity, and hyperactivity. While it is typically identified in children, research indicates that lots of individuals bring these signs into the adult years, impacting their individual and professional lives.

Diagnosis of ADHD in Adults in the UK
The diagnosis of ADHD in grownups normally includes a number of steps and can in some cases be intimidating. Below is a brief overview of the diagnostic process:
1. Initial Assessment
The primary step is typically an initial evaluation by a health care expert, who will carry out an extensive review of the person's medical history, signs, and any previous assessments.
2. Diagnostic Criteria
In the UK, the diagnosis normally follows standards from the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ders (DSM-5) or International Classification of Diseases (ICD-11). The crucial criteria consist of:
Evidence of signs present in youth (generally before age 12).Signs need to be consistent and take place in multiple settings (e.g., work, home).Proof that the signs disrupt or reduce the quality of social, scholastic, or occupational functioning.3. Interviews and Questionnaires
Healthcare professionals might utilize different standardized surveys and perform interviews with the individual and perhaps their household or close friends to gather extensive info about the person's behavior over time.
4. Exemption of Other Conditions
A vital part of the diagnosis involves ruling out other mental health conditions that might simulate ADHD symptoms, such as anxiety disorders, anxiety, or discovering disabilities.
5. Diagnosis Confirmation
Once all assessments are complete, a qualified expert will make a formal diagnosis based upon the gathered information. If diagnosed, a treatment strategy will be gone over.

Treatment for adult ADHD typically involves a mix of behavioral treatments, therapy, and medication. Below are commonly advised treatment alternatives:
1. MedicationStimulants: Such as methylphenidate and amphetamines, which can successfully manage symptoms.Non-stimulants: Such as atomoxetine or guanfacine, which may be prescribed for those who either do not respond well to stimulants or prefer to avoid them.2. PsychotherapyCogn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T): Helps people establish coping strategies and alter unhelpful thinking patterns.Training: ADHD coaching can assist people in developing abilities to manage time, organization, and personal objectives.3. Support systemConnecting with others facing comparable obstacles can be beneficial. Assistance groups supply an area to share experiences and coping methods.4. Way of life ModificationsEncouraging healthy habits, such as regular exercise, a balanced diet plan, and sufficient sleep, can help manage ADHD symptoms.Often Asked Questions (FAQs)1.
